Understanding the Business Problem

In today’s rapidly evolving business landscape, technology investments are no longer optional—they are essential for staying competitive. However, many organizations struggle to quantify the return on investment (ROI) of their technology initiatives. Without a clear understanding of ROI, decision-makers risk allocating resources inefficiently, leading to wasted budgets and missed opportunities. This guide provides a complete strategic overview of how to calculate technology investment ROI, ensuring your organization maximizes its returns.

Root Causes & Impact

The primary challenge in calculating technology investment ROI stems from the complexity of measuring both tangible and intangible benefits. Common issues include:

  • Lack of Clear Metrics: Many businesses fail to define key performance indicators (KPIs) before implementing technology solutions.
  • Short-Term Focus: Organizations often prioritize immediate cost savings over long-term strategic value.
  • Siloed Decision-Making: Technology investments are frequently made in isolation, without considering their impact on the broader business ecosystem.

These challenges can result in underwhelming ROI, reduced operational efficiency, and a lack of alignment between technology initiatives and business goals.

Actionable Solutions & Implementation

1. Define Clear Objectives and KPIs

Before calculating ROI, establish spec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) objectives for your technology investment. Identify KPIs such as cost savings, productivity gains, and revenue growth to track progress.

2. Quantify Costs and Benefits

Break down the total cost of ownership (TCO) of your technology investment, including initial implementation, maintenance, and training costs. Similarly, quantify both tangible (e.g., reduced operational costs) and intangible benefits (e.g., improved customer satisfaction).

3. Use the ROI Formula

The standard ROI formula is:

ROI = (Net Benefit / Total Investment) x 100

Where Net Benefit is the total benefits minus total costs, and Total Investment is the sum of all costs associated with the technology initiative.

4. Conduct a Cost-Benefit Analysis

Perform a detailed cost-benefit analysis to compare the financial gains against the investment. This analysis should include a timeline for when benefits are expected to materialize.

5. Leverage Data Analytics

Utilize data analytics tools to monitor and measure the impact of your technology investment. Real-time insights can help you make informed adjustments to optimize ROI.
